Since the concept of speech act was put forward in How to Do Things with Words, it has become the focus of many studies either to contribute to the development of the theory itself (eg.Searle, 1969, 1979) , or to increase the understanding of specific speech acts, such as apology (eg.Wouk, 2006) and promising (eg.Enger, 2006) .However, comforting behavior has not yet received much attention within the framework of the speech act theory.The few studies on comforting mainly including Wen (1999) and Wang and Li (2003) .Wen (1999) only produces a brief system of comforting without data collection and Wang and Li (2003) develops four conversational patterns for comforting based on data collected from literary works.These studies are far from enough for a clear understanding of the speech act of comforting.Moreover, these studies are all about comforting in Chinese performed on adults.No study has been found to focus on adults'use of strategies in comforting children.This study intends to bridge this gap by investigating Chinese adults'strategies for performing the speech act of comforting on pre-school children.

In contrast to the lack of attention on comforting within the framework of speech act theory, it has been a major focus in the communication discipline.However, few studies of strategies of adults for comforting children have been found in this field either.Burleson's study (1994) provides a three-category classification of comforting strategies with three strategies within each category, ordered from less sophisticated to more sophisticated strategies.This classification will be adopted in the present study.

2 Data and Instrumentation

The data were collected from 32 Chinese parents of preschool children through a questionnaire with 10 items of different situations which elicit comforting messages.The respondents include even number of males and females chosen randomly.The data generate altogether 320 responses, which were analyzed according to the comforting strategies used by the respondents based on Burleson's (1994) classification.

3 Findings and Discussions

Data analysis shows that Chinese adults use various strategies in comforting young children at preschool age.The strategies were classified and presented in Table 1 with examples.

The strategies shown in the above table covers all the strategy types in Burleson's (1994) classification except for (5) acknowledges H's feelings without helping.This might be due tothe power relation between adults and small children.Children are supposed to be weak and need help, while adults tend not to leave children helpless.In addition to these strategies, four other strategies also emerge from the data and are presented in Table2as other strategies with examples:

"Formulaic expressions to stop the feeling"are often imperative to directly ask the hearer to stop the emotional distress and usually used collaboratively with other strategies to achieve a better effect."Encouragement"of better performance in the future is also used by some to help the children step out of their distressed feeling."Fairy tale"refers to comforting message that sound nice but can hardly become true.That is, people may choose to give made-up explanations about what happened or provide remedy that can hardly become true when they think it is difficult for the children to understand what happened or to bear the emotional distress that might be caused by what happened.This shows people's effort in protecting children from setbacks or misfortunes."Let others do the comforting or do nothing"are used by some respondents when they do not know what to say to make the child feel better, or in some cases when people believe that children need to learn to face the problem and deal with the stress by themselves.The last two strategies have not been identified in other research.

The number (N) and percentage (P) of each strategy used by male respondents and female respondents respectively and the total number and percentage of each strategy used by both male and female respondents are presented in Table3:

It is obvious from Table3 that the cases of the two most sophisticated strategies, that is the last two in the third category, are very few.This might be attributed to people's awareness of the limited cognitive abilities of the children.People may feel that more direct and simpler comforting strategies might be more effective for children of this age.However, this could also be due to the limitation of the instrument adopted in this study.The respondents might have tried to simplify their answers in the written questionnaire and would possibly use more sophisticated strategies when they comfort kids orally.The table also shows that females tend to use more third-category strategies (14.7%) , that is the more sophisticated strategies, than male respondents (9.5%) .This is in accordance with previous studies which show women are regularly found to exhibit more sophisticated emotional support skills than men (Burleson, 2003) .However, the most complicated strategy used in the data is from a male respondent, who helps the child to gain a perspective on the distress and relate them to the feelings of other with a story.This shows individual differences play an important role in choosing comforting strategies.

4 Conclusion

By investigating Chinese adults'strategies for performing the speech act of comforting on pre-school children with reference to Burleson's classification of comforting strategies, this study develops people's understanding of the speech act of comforting Besides providing support for the finding in previous study (Burleson, 2003) that women tend to exhibit more sophisticated emotional support skills than men, the study demonstrates some unique features of the strategies used by Chinese adults when comforting pre-school children.Though most of the strategies suggested by Burleson are also found in this study, the strategy"acknowledges H's feelings without helping"was not used by the respondents.Chinese adults tend to provide remidy or help when they try to comfort young children.In addition to the strategies suggested by Burleson, four other strategies, namely"formulaic expressions to stop the feeling", "encouragement", "fairy tale"and"let others do the comforting or do nothing", are also identified.The study may also reveal that Chinese adults tend not to use too sophisticated strategies when comforting young children Though this study provides insights into our understanding of the speech act of comforting and adult-child talk, further studies are needed to find out if the findings are influenced by cultural factors.

There is a story of architecture through humanity, and about Beauty in simplicity and nature.We are in the Arctic Circle, traveling towards the North Pole, across the frozen world.We are coming to celebrate an ancient, elemental and beautiful structure.But because of the temperature in the Arctic are rising faster than anywhere else, It’s a structure could soon be lost forever.Today we will build an igloo together, a structure that reveals the origin of architecture, when man first created shelter from hostile weather and prowling beasts.First we need a good snow.Igloo, a creation of the Inuit culture, was used as winter home and shelters on hunting expeditions.The people there still hunt, but few build igloos.Then we draw a big circle on the ground.And blocks.The blocks are cut from snow, compacted by the wind to the right consistency.We need about fifty blocks in all.The master block, the foundation has to be placed facing towards the sunshine, because the sun gives us everything.The blocks are laid in a clockwise direction, following the motion of the sun as it moves though the sky from draw to dusk.The way it works is very simple.This particular sort of dome is like the top of an eggshell.It is a ovoid dome, not a semi-circle, so that the force of the weight of the blocks are taken more or less straight down to the ground.The trouble with these sorts of dome, they thrust outwards and want to sort of fall down, but the igloo is incredibly strong.And it supports its own weight, and a lot of other things besides when it’s completed.The miracle of the igloo is that the weakest building material possible, frozen water, achieve strength through brilliant engineering.After a couple of layers of blocks, the walls start sloping inward.The blocks start to spar up and each block is cunningly shaped.It’s all together by a good bit which sort of melts a bit of snow, and then that freezes.And it just stays firm.So it’s all being glued together with ice.Constructing a dome without props or scaffolding is a perilous undertaking.The final stages are hazardous.Problematic joins are fixed with intricate ice carpentry.And the familiar shape keeps on growing.Back inside, all that remains are the finishing touches.We spin two blocks of particular shape to be the keystone and capped stone.Finally it’s completed.The dome is regarded as one of the high points of our architectural culture, particularly celebrated as a hallmark of roman engineering genius.Yet, in this culture, isolated, remote from our own, the dome also developed to meet particular environmental problems and demands.It’s incredible that two cultures so different should come up with the same architectural form.The igloo is a wondrous machine.The snow blocks are cold but wonderful insulators.When heat melts the surface of snow, and the liquid would run into the cracks, freeze and seal them,.So the whole thing really becomes a building of ice rather than snow, eventually much stronger.The igloo contains all the basic ideas of architecture.It’s a practical shelter and a miniature masterpiece of engineering.But above all, the igloo is beautiful, beautiful because of the logic, the clarity of thinking behind its design and construction, beautiful because it seems so simple, yet is also so complex in its function.And of course, beautiful because of its form, the celestial dome, the symbol of the sun in this icy land.

The ICD had its origin in the World Conference for the Wellbeing of Children in Geneva, Switzerland in 1925. It is not clear as to why June 1 was chosen as the ICD: one theory has it that the Chinese consul-general in San Francisco (USA) gathered a number of Chinese orphans to celebrate the Dragon Boat Festival in 1925, which happened to be on June 1 that year, and also coincided with the conference in Geneva.

June 1 has since been observed as the ICD by numerous countries, especially by Communist countries; in the Western world the ICD is usually celebrated on other days of the year (if at all), and there is often little public awareness about these celebrations. (See the section on Germany below for further discussions.) Consequently there is sometimes a misperception that June 1 as the ICD was a Communist invention. Nonetheless, in recent years even some groups within the United States started observing the ICD on June 1.

1949年11月,国际民主妇女联合会在莫斯科举行理事会议,中国和各国代表愤怒地揭露了帝国主义分子和各国反动派残杀、毒害儿童的.罪行。为了保障世界各国儿童的生存权、保健权和受教育权,为了改善儿童的生活,会议决定以每年的6月1日为国际儿童节。

在此以前,世界上的许多国家就有儿童节。1925年,国际儿童幸福促进会倡议建立儿童纪念日,英国、美国、日本等国积极响应,先后建立了自己国家的儿童节,英国规定每年的7月14日为儿童节,美国规定5月1日为儿童节。日本的儿童节很特殊,分男女儿童节,男儿童节5月5日、女儿童节3月3日。我国在1931年也曾经规定4月4日为中国儿童节。
